"This is how football works" - Arne Slot sends message to Florian Wirtz after difficult moment
"I think that's what we are doing more and more not only with him but with many players. I think I've said this recently quite a lot, our game in between boxes is good enough for our attackers to be often enough in promising positions. I know, we know that if this happens enough times then our players will do what we expect of them because they have so much quality."
"You were talking about Mo but a great example might also be Florian, who was three minutes before the end against Bournemouth in exactly the same position as he was when he scored the 2-0 [against Qarabag]. In Bournemouth he decided to play a through pass; now he went for his own chance and scored. This is how football works sometimes."
Team responsibility for creating good positions for attackers is emphasized, and Liverpool's play between the boxes is producing more promising chances. Florian Wirtz chose a through pass late against Bournemouth but opted to shoot and scored in a similar situation against Qarabag. Small moments and fine margins determine outcomes, with shots sometimes hitting the post or bar and decisions or execution occasionally imperfect. Mohamed Salah, Federico Chiesa and Florian Wirtz all scored, and goals provide both individual and team confidence.
